Ahaa... ok, this is something I did not know. I have never seen a forum where you have to mention it in a general post with a special character. I am used to forums where you go to the forum's page, and then there's a "start new topic" link or button or blank form or something which lets you post there.

The only way I knew how to post in this support forum is because the "new post" icon appears at the top of the sreen.

But unfortunately I do not see this "new post" button on my own forum, so I do not know how to post in it. Is there any way I can force it to appear? How do I do the "magic link" thing?

I think #FacebookRefugees like myself are expecting the forum page to have a button or box/form to fill in, because that's how we post to groups or other people's walls. I don't think we would intuitively realise that we have to use special characters in general posts. On FB that would just be a way of tagging someone, but not a way of posting on their walls.
Friendica Forum (search)